The Ice Cream |

About that flavor I never tried that stared me in the eye through ice cream laced windows about choices I had to make to make myself competitive... those issues are repetitive distinction on the run exposed for summer fun? Not really....silly. The flavor still lies there continually stares me in the face even when I pick up the pace; of the competition on the block time to shed another frock.. confront new creamy mixtures away from established fixtures. A molt here..another there need exposure to new treats strange flavors lure; new threats...old weapons go unsheathed have I listened to advice?....take heed... They stare me in the face the years slough off... the ice cream scoffs; my underside remains exposed and thin to vengeful stares; when superficial skin is shed... it's the future I sometimes dread.
